User Submitted Pretend and Play Calculator Cash Register Reviews (cont...)Date: 2002-11-10 no-so-sturdy toy for preschool boy My 4 year old received this as a birthday gift but it does not seem to be well made. First, the feet are always coming off and I find them all over the place. Secondly, the drawer is difficult to close as it does not seem to lock in place. My son gets so frustrated that he rarely plays with it. He prefers toys that "take a beating"...like rescue heroes which is his favorite! I guess for an extremely gentle child, perhaps this is okay. Date: 2002-11-02 Gets lots of use! Worth the cost! My kids were aged 1 and 4 when I bought this. They both love it. Toddlers can use it simply by opening it, putting things in, closing, and repeatedly opening it again. Older kids can use the keypad numbers like a calculator for more serious math play and pretend shopping with actual numbers. The sound is a small chirping type sound that is not annoying to me. Most electronic toys highly annoy me. It comes with a small amount of play money. Be aware that replacement money can be purchased at some grocery stores or at dollar stores. I also figured out that buying replacement plastic coins costs more than using real money!! I now let them use real coins instead of buying fake coins. Of course this is after my youngest stopped putting things in his mouth. If you worry about choking hazards just let you kids play without coins of any kind, with paper money. My kids also love to put other objects inside this, little toys and such. Kids who visit for playdates also love to play with this toy. I highly recommend it as a good investment as an open-ended imagination-play toy. Another great toy from this company is the telephone.
